The monthly SCCA autocross, usually held at Lake Elsinore, is making a rare and convenient visit to Anaheim Stadium May 17. The one-day event will offer timed class runs in the morning in a run/work format. Tigers usually run in the Historic 1 class session and will get 4 timed runs. All classes are required to also work one session, marshalling the course. The afternoon practice session allows as many test runs as time permits but has a limited number of participants. Basic tech requirements are the same as C.A.T. autocrosses, Helmet certified to Snell 2010 spec or later. Entry fee for the morning 4 timed runs session is $70. The afternoon practice and test session is $110, but currently waiting list only. Either event requires a weekend SCCA membership at $15.
